Is Ceramic-Coated Cookware Truly Safe?

Ceramic-coated cookware has become a popular choice for enthusiasts due to its perceived health benefits and non-stick properties. However, concerns have arisen about the safety of these coatings, particularly when heated extreme levels. Some studies suggest that ceramic coatings can emit harmful chemicals when overheated. It's important to note that not all ceramic-coated cookware is created equal, and the specific materials used can vary widely.

To ensure maximum safety, it's crucial to follow the manufacturer's recommendations carefully. Avoid going beyond the recommended temperature limits and choose cookware from reputable brands that are verified for safety. Regularly check your cookware for any chipping, as this can heighten the risk of harmful contamination.

Ceramic Pan Safety: Separating Fact from Fiction

Ceramic pans have gained immense fame in recent years, mostly due to their purported friendliness. However, rumors surrounding ceramic pan safety often obscure the truth. It's essential to distinguish fact from fiction to make prudent decisions about your cookware.

One common assumption is that ceramic pans are completely non-stick, requiring no fat. While they do offer some non-stick properties, it's often recommended to use a small amount of oil for optimal cooking and to prevent sticking.

Additionally, ceramic pans are often lauded for their strength. While they can be quite durable, they are never indestructible and can break if subjected to sudden temperature changes.

Thus, it's important to treat ceramic pans with care, avoiding sudden temperature shifts and rough treatment. When in question, consult the manufacturer's instructions for safe usage.
